数据库sa账号是什么
-
数据库中的sa账号是指系统管理员账号(System Administrator),通常具有最高权限,可以对数据库进行完全的管理和操作。sa账号是SQL Server数据库中的一种特殊账号,用于管理数据库实例和对象,拥有最高权限。
以下是关于数据库sa账号的一些重要信息:
-
默认情况下,SQL Server安装后会创建一个名为"sa"的系统管理员账号。这个账号具有最高权限,可以执行任意的数据库操作。
-
sa账号是SQL Server的默认管理员账号,但出于安全考虑,建议修改默认的sa账号名称,并设置一个强密码,以避免未经授权的访问。
-
sa账号可以用于连接到SQL Server数据库实例,并执行各种管理任务,如创建、修改和删除数据库、表、视图、存储过程等。
-
sa账号具有对SQL Server系统数据库的完全控制权限,包括master、model、msdb和tempdb数据库。这使得它可以执行一些系统级别的操作,如备份和还原数据库、创建和管理登录账号、配置服务器级别设置等。
-
sa账号还可以用于执行数据库备份和恢复操作,这是因为它具有足够的权限来访问和操作数据库文件。
需要注意的是,由于sa账号具有最高权限,因此必须谨慎使用,以免误操作或被恶意利用。建议在实际应用中,限制对sa账号的访问权限,并使用更安全的身份验证方式,如Windows身份验证、集成身份验证等,来提高数据库的安全性。
1年前 -
-
数据库sa账号是SQL Server数据库中的系统管理员账号,sa是System Administrator的缩写。在SQL Server中,sa账号拥有最高的权限,可以对数据库进行所有操作,包括创建、删除、修改数据库、表、视图等对象,以及执行各种系统存储过程和命令。
sa账号是SQL Server默认创建的一个系统管理员账号,具有sysadmin角色的权限。通常,在安装SQL Server时,会要求设置sa账号的密码。sa账号是数据库的最高权限账号,拥有完全控制数据库的权限,因此在使用时需要谨慎操作,避免误操作或者被恶意利用。
由于sa账号拥有最高权限,因此建议在实际使用中避免直接使用sa账号登录数据库,以减少安全风险。可以创建其他具有所需权限的用户账号,并赋予相应的角色和权限,以实现权限分离和安全管理。
总之,sa账号是SQL Server数据库中的系统管理员账号,拥有最高权限,可以对数据库进行所有操作。在实际使用中,应该谨慎操作,并且避免直接使用sa账号登录数据库,以保障数据库的安全性。
1年前 -
数据库sa账号是指SQL Server数据库中的系统管理员账号,即System Administrator的缩写。sa账号具有最高权限,可以对数据库进行任何操作,包括创建、修改和删除数据库对象,以及授权和回收其他用户的权限等。
sa账号是SQL Server数据库在安装过程中自动创建的,默认情况下,sa账号是禁用的。在使用sa账号之前,需要先启用该账号并设置密码。
下面是使用SQL Server Management Studio(SSMS)来启用和设置sa账号的操作流程:
-
打开SQL Server Management Studio,使用Windows身份验证或者其他已经拥有管理员权限的账号登录。
-
在“对象资源管理器”窗口中,找到并展开“安全性” -> “登录名”。
-
右键点击“sa”账号,选择“属性”。
-
在“通用”选项卡中,取消勾选“禁用登录名”选项。
-
在“服务器角色”选项卡中,选择“sysadmin”。
-
在“用户映射”选项卡中,选择需要访问的数据库,并为sa账号授予相关权限。
-
点击“确定”保存设置。
-
右键点击“sa”账号,选择“密码重置”。
-
在“新密码”和“确认密码”栏中分别输入新密码并确认。
-
点击“确定”保存密码设置。
启用和设置sa账号后,可以使用sa账号登录SQL Server数据库,并进行相关操作。需要注意的是,由于sa账号具有最高权限,因此在生产环境中,应该避免直接使用sa账号,以提高数据库的安全性。
1年前 -